Carrots Vichy is a delicious side dish to pair with roasts like chicken making a delicious dinner.
Using a technique called beurre fondue which is combining water and butter with vegetables, you'll get restaurant quality tasting vegetables right in the comfort of your own home.
📝👇 Here's How You Make It:
Carrots 500g
Butter 50g
Thyme 3-4 sprigs
Chicken powder 1 tbsp
Honey 10g
or
Brown sugar 25g
10m total cook time
